As Sean "Diddy" Combs faces damning accusations in a federal court, his loved ones are grappling with a public trial filled with disturbing revelations. The courtroom has seen an emotional rollercoaster, with Combs' children and mother present for most proceedings. His daughters—Chance, D'Lila, and Jessie—were visibly shaken and twice left the courtroom as explicit testimonies unfolded.

 

One of the testimonies came from male escort Daniel Phillip, who claimed to have been paid thousands of dollars to engage in sexual acts with Combs' then-girlfriend, Cassie Ventura, while Combs allegedly watched and masturbated. Phillip recounted encounters involving baby oil and voyeurism, leaving the court in stunned silence. During these moments, Combs' daughters chose to exit, highlighting the emotional toll the trial is taking on his family. 

Another pivotal moment came when prosecutors played a video allegedly showing Combs assaulting Ventura in a hotel hallway. While his sons reportedly watched, his daughters and mother remained stoic, avoiding the screen, their faces locked forward in silence.

Ventura's own testimony painted a harrowing picture of manipulation and abuse. She recounted being forced into "freak offs"—orchestrated sexual scenarios involving herself and others—shortly after their relationship began. Despite the chaos, she described being driven by love and confusion, wanting to please Combs.

Now pregnant with her third child with husband Alex Fine, Ventura continues to testify, revealing the dark side of her past relationship with the man now facing federal charges of sex trafficking, racketeering, and prostitution-related crimes. Combs has pleaded not guilty, and his legal team is preparing a defense that may include calling Ventura's current husband to testify.
